Talking with Brian about this. It looks as though ServiceBindingManager can be adjusted to provide the hostname in the correct format for substitution into URLs. For example, ServiceBIndingManager provides host and port substitution via ${host} and ${port} symbols, and it may just be a matter of adding in one for use in URLs.

> When we boot the AS using an IPv6 bind address, many HTTP invoker locators are formed incorrectly as URLs.
> For example, for the MBean service=invoker,type=httpHA, its invoker locator is given as:
> http://3ffe:ffff:0100:f101::1:8080/invoker/EJBInvokerHAServlet
> instead of the correct:
> http://[3ffe:ffff:0100:f101::1]:8080/invoker/EJBInvokerHAServlet
> The source of the problem is in the Http Invoker Service Configuration, defined in deploy/httpha.invoker.sar/META-INF/jboss-service.xml, where the invoker locators are constructed. The URLs are constructed by taking the hostname and port, appending a fixed prefix and appending a fixed suffix, without taking the type of IP address into account.
